
Tiger Woods shot his best round of the week Sunday at the WGC-Bridgestone, posting a 4-under 66. Too bad it came too late to contend, but it did catapult him into the top 10. We tracked him all week at Firestone C.C. (Click for WGC-Bridgestone scores)
